Output 50f08e6dbf5c13c35bcff2987ba801ddcf84b86b9999a243bd4fca60f75d4353:0

value
363243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26a4f8a76575496330761acbc1f99894f90d7da OP_EQUAL
address
3LsbBRdiyXDt21EYiiQ6vXaU3imXn4HGZL
transaction
50f08e6dbf5c13c35bcff2987ba801ddcf84b86b9999a243bd4fca60f75d4353
confirmations
225385
spent
true